
数据挖掘找工作前景广阔、薪资待遇优厚、技能需求多样化。数据挖掘作为大数据时代的重要技术,已经成为各行业的重要工具,尤其在互联网、金融、医疗和零售等领域有着广泛的应用。数据挖掘专业人员的需求量大增,薪资也相对较高,通常比其他技术岗位高出30%-50%。此外,数据挖掘对从业者的技能要求较高,需要掌握统计学、编程、数据处理、机器学习等多方面知识。以互联网行业为例,数据挖掘能够帮助企业从海量用户数据中提取有价值的信息,为产品优化、用户体验提升、市场营销策略制定提供科学依据。因此,数据挖掘专业人士不仅有机会获得高薪,还可以在多个行业中找到适合自己的职业发展道路。
一、数据挖掘行业前景
数据挖掘的行业前景十分广阔,这是因为大数据时代的到来使得各行各业都在积极探索如何从海量数据中提取有价值的信息。无论是互联网公司还是传统行业,都需要数据挖掘专业人士来帮助他们理解数据、优化业务流程、提升用户体验。市场研究公司Gartner预测,未来几年内,数据挖掘和大数据分析市场将保持高速增长,相关岗位需求也会持续增加。特别是在互联网、金融、医疗、零售等行业,数据挖掘已经成为不可或缺的技术。
二、薪资待遇优厚
数据挖掘专业人员的薪资待遇普遍较高。根据多个招聘网站的数据统计,数据挖掘工程师的平均薪资通常比其他技术岗位高出30%-50%。在一些技术要求较高的岗位,如高级数据挖掘工程师或数据科学家,薪资更是水涨船高。以北京、上海、深圳等一线城市为例,数据挖掘工程师的年薪通常在30万-50万元人民币之间,而具备丰富经验和项目经验的高级数据挖掘工程师年薪甚至可以达到60万元以上。
三、技能需求多样化
数据挖掘对从业者的技能要求非常高且多样化。首先,统计学和数学基础是必备的,因为数据挖掘涉及大量的数据分析和建模工作,需要运用统计学和数学知识来理解数据、构建模型。其次,编程能力也是不可或缺的,常用的编程语言包括Python、R、SQL等。此外,数据处理和清洗技能也是必备的,因为数据挖掘的前提是对原始数据进行清洗和处理,以确保数据的质量。最后,机器学习和人工智能技术也是数据挖掘的重要组成部分,掌握这些技术可以帮助从业者更好地进行数据挖掘和分析。
四、互联网行业的应用
在互联网行业,数据挖掘已经成为提升用户体验、优化产品和制定市场策略的重要工具。通过数据挖掘,互联网公司可以从用户的行为数据中提取有价值的信息,分析用户偏好和行为模式,从而为产品优化和用户体验提升提供科学依据。例如,电商平台可以通过数据挖掘分析用户的购物习惯,推荐个性化的商品,提高用户的购买率和忠诚度。社交媒体平台可以通过数据挖掘分析用户的社交行为,优化内容推荐算法,提升用户的活跃度和粘性。
五、金融行业的应用
在金融行业,数据挖掘同样有着广泛的应用。金融机构可以通过数据挖掘分析客户的交易数据和行为模式,进行风险评估和信用评分,从而降低风险、提高收益。例如,银行可以通过数据挖掘分析客户的消费习惯和信用历史,制定个性化的贷款和信用卡产品,提高客户满意度和忠诚度。证券公司可以通过数据挖掘分析市场数据和投资者行为,优化投资组合和交易策略,提高投资收益。
六、医疗行业的应用
医疗行业的数据挖掘应用主要集中在疾病预测、诊断和治疗方面。通过数据挖掘,医疗机构可以从大量的病历数据中提取有价值的信息,帮助医生进行疾病预测和诊断,提高诊疗效果。例如,数据挖掘可以帮助医生分析患者的病史和基因数据,预测某些疾病的发生概率,制定个性化的治疗方案。此外,数据挖掘还可以帮助医疗机构优化资源配置,提高医疗服务的效率和质量。
七、零售行业的应用
零售行业的数据挖掘应用主要集中在客户关系管理、市场营销和库存管理等方面。通过数据挖掘,零售企业可以分析客户的购买行为和偏好,制定个性化的市场营销策略,提高销售额和客户满意度。例如,数据挖掘可以帮助零售企业分析客户的购买历史和消费习惯,推荐个性化的商品和服务,提高客户的购买率和忠诚度。此外,数据挖掘还可以帮助零售企业优化库存管理,降低库存成本,提高运营效率。
八、如何提升数据挖掘技能
提升数据挖掘技能需要从多个方面入手。首先,要夯实统计学和数学基础,因为数据挖掘涉及大量的数据分析和建模工作。可以通过参加相关课程和培训、阅读专业书籍和论文等方式来提升自己的统计学和数学知识。其次,要掌握常用的编程语言,如Python、R、SQL等,可以通过在线学习平台、开源项目和实际项目经验来提高编程能力。此外,要熟练掌握数据处理和清洗技能,可以通过实际操作和项目经验来积累经验。最后,要学习和掌握机器学习和人工智能技术,可以通过参加相关课程和培训、阅读专业书籍和论文等方式来提升自己的技术水平。
九、数据挖掘的未来发展趋势
数据挖掘的未来发展趋势主要集中在以下几个方面。首先,随着大数据技术的发展,数据挖掘将更加依赖于大数据平台和工具,数据处理和分析的效率和精度将进一步提高。其次,随着人工智能技术的发展,数据挖掘将更加智能化和自动化,能够更好地理解和分析数据。再次,随着云计算技术的发展,数据挖掘将更加依赖于云计算平台,数据存储和计算的成本将进一步降低。最后,随着隐私保护和数据安全问题的日益重要,数据挖掘将更加注重数据隐私和安全保护,确保数据的合法使用和安全性。
十、数据挖掘的常见挑战和解决方法
数据挖掘在实际应用中常常面临一些挑战,如数据质量问题、数据量过大、计算资源不足等。针对这些挑战,可以采用以下方法来解决。首先,对于数据质量问题,可以通过数据清洗和预处理来提高数据的质量,确保数据的准确性和完整性。其次,对于数据量过大的问题,可以通过分布式计算和大数据技术来提高数据处理的效率和速度。此外,对于计算资源不足的问题,可以通过云计算平台来获取更多的计算资源,降低计算成本。
十一、数据挖掘的实际案例分析
通过分析一些实际案例,可以更好地理解数据挖掘的应用和价值。例如,某电商平台通过数据挖掘分析用户的购物习惯和行为模式,发现某类商品在特定时间段的销售量较高,从而制定了针对性的市场营销策略,提高了销售额和客户满意度。再如,某银行通过数据挖掘分析客户的消费习惯和信用历史,制定了个性化的贷款和信用卡产品,提高了客户满意度和忠诚度。此外,某医疗机构通过数据挖掘分析患者的病史和基因数据,预测某些疾病的发生概率,制定了个性化的治疗方案,提高了诊疗效果。
十二、如何选择数据挖掘工具和平台
选择合适的数据挖掘工具和平台对于提高数据挖掘的效率和效果至关重要。目前市场上有许多数据挖掘工具和平台,如Python、R、SAS、SPSS、Hadoop、Spark等。选择时可以根据自己的需求和实际情况来进行选择。对于初学者,可以选择一些简单易用的工具,如Python和R,这些工具有丰富的开源资源和社区支持,学习成本较低。对于需要处理大规模数据的应用,可以选择一些大数据平台,如Hadoop和Spark,这些平台能够提供高效的分布式计算和数据处理能力。
十三、数据挖掘在不同领域的应用差异
数据挖掘在不同领域的应用有着显著的差异,这主要体现在数据类型、分析方法和应用目标等方面。在互联网领域,数据挖掘主要应用于用户行为分析、推荐系统和广告投放等,数据类型主要是用户行为数据和日志数据,分析方法主要是机器学习和统计分析。在金融领域,数据挖掘主要应用于风险评估、信用评分和市场预测等,数据类型主要是交易数据和客户数据,分析方法主要是统计分析和机器学习。在医疗领域,数据挖掘主要应用于疾病预测、诊断和治疗等,数据类型主要是病历数据和基因数据,分析方法主要是统计分析和机器学习。在零售领域,数据挖掘主要应用于客户关系管理、市场营销和库存管理等,数据类型主要是销售数据和客户数据,分析方法主要是统计分析和机器学习。
十四、数据挖掘的伦理和法律问题
随着数据挖掘技术的发展,数据隐私和伦理问题也日益凸显。数据挖掘在实际应用中可能涉及到个人隐私数据的采集和使用,如果不加以规范和保护,可能会导致隐私泄露和滥用问题。因此,在进行数据挖掘时,必须遵守相关的法律法规和伦理规范,确保数据的合法使用和安全性。例如,欧洲的《通用数据保护条例》(GDPR)对个人数据的采集和使用进行了严格的规定,要求企业在进行数据挖掘时必须获得用户的明确同意,并采取必要的措施保护数据的安全和隐私。
十五、数据挖掘的未来职业发展路径
数据挖掘专业人员的职业发展路径主要有以下几种。首先,可以选择在技术领域深耕,不断提升自己的技术水平和专业能力,成为高级数据挖掘工程师或数据科学家,承担更加复杂和高难度的项目和任务。其次,可以选择向管理方向发展,成为数据挖掘团队的负责人或数据科学部门的主管,负责团队管理和项目协调工作。此外,还可以选择向咨询和培训方向发展,成为数据挖掘领域的专家和顾问,提供专业的咨询和培训服务,帮助企业提升数据挖掘能力和水平。
十六、数据挖掘的常见误区和正确认识
数据挖掘在实际应用中常常存在一些误区,需要我们加以正确认识。首先,数据挖掘不是万能的,不能解决所有的问题,必须结合具体的业务场景和需求进行应用。其次,数据挖掘不是一次性的工作,需要持续不断地进行数据采集、分析和优化,才能取得好的效果。此外,数据挖掘的结果不是绝对准确的,需要结合实际情况进行验证和调整,不能盲目依赖数据挖掘的结果。最后,数据挖掘需要多方面的知识和技能,不能仅仅依靠某一种技术或工具,需要综合运用多种方法和手段,才能取得好的效果。
十七、数据挖掘与其他技术的结合应用
数据挖掘在实际应用中常常需要与其他技术结合使用,才能发挥更大的作用。例如,大数据技术可以提高数据处理和存储的效率和能力,为数据挖掘提供更大的数据源和计算资源。人工智能和机器学习技术可以提高数据分析和建模的精度和效率,为数据挖掘提供更强大的分析工具和算法。云计算技术可以降低数据存储和计算的成本,为数据挖掘提供更灵活和高效的计算平台。区块链技术可以提高数据的安全性和透明度,为数据挖掘提供更可靠和安全的数据来源。
十八、数据挖掘的教育和培训资源
数据挖掘的教育和培训资源丰富多样,可以通过多种途径进行学习和提升。首先,可以选择参加相关的课程和培训,如大学的统计学和数据科学专业课程、在线学习平台的MOOC课程和专业培训机构的培训班等。其次,可以通过阅读专业书籍和论文来提升自己的知识和技能,如《数据挖掘:概念与技术》、《统计学习方法》、《机器学习实战》等。此外,还可以通过参加数据挖掘竞赛和开源项目来积累实际项目经验,如Kaggle、Tianchi、DataCamp等平台提供的竞赛和项目资源。
十九、数据挖掘的企业需求与招聘趋势
企业对数据挖掘专业人员的需求不断增加,招聘趋势也呈现出多样化和专业化的特点。首先,企业对数据挖掘专业人员的技能要求越来越高,需要掌握统计学、编程、数据处理、机器学习等多方面的知识和技能。其次,企业对数据挖掘专业人员的实践经验要求也越来越高,需要具备丰富的项目经验和实际操作能力。此外,企业对数据挖掘专业人员的招聘渠道也越来越多样化,不仅通过传统的招聘网站和猎头公司,还通过专业的招聘平台和社交媒体等渠道进行招聘。
二十、数据挖掘的职业规划与发展建议
数据挖掘专业人员在职业规划和发展中可以考虑以下建议。首先,要不断提升自己的技术水平和专业能力,可以通过参加相关课程和培训、阅读专业书籍和论文、参加数据挖掘竞赛和开源项目等方式来提升自己的知识和技能。其次,要积累丰富的项目经验和实际操作能力,可以通过参与企业的实际项目和任务、开展自己的数据挖掘项目等方式来积累经验。此外,要积极拓展自己的职业网络和人脉,可以通过参加行业会议和论坛、加入专业社群和组织、与同行交流和合作等方式来拓展自己的职业网络和人脉。最后,要保持对行业发展的敏感度和前瞻性,关注数据挖掘领域的最新技术和发展趋势,不断更新自己的知识和技能,保持竞争力。
相关问答FAQs:
数据挖掘找工作怎么样?
数据挖掘是一个快速发展的领域,随着大数据技术的不断进步,企业对于数据分析和挖掘的需求日益增加。数据挖掘的工作前景非常广阔,尤其是在金融、医疗、零售和科技等行业,数据分析师、数据科学家和机器学习工程师等相关职位的需求持续上涨。许多企业都希望通过数据挖掘技术来提升决策的科学性,优化运营效率。因此,掌握数据挖掘技能的人才市场需求旺盛,有着良好的职业发展机会。
对于想进入数据挖掘领域的求职者来说,具备扎实的统计学知识、编程能力(如Python或R)、以及数据库管理技能(如SQL)是非常重要的。除了技术能力外,良好的沟通能力和团队协作精神也非常受雇主青睐,因为数据挖掘的结果往往需要与非技术人员进行深入交流,以便将分析结果转化为实际的商业策略。
数据挖掘的职业发展前景如何?
数据挖掘职业发展前景乐观,随着数据量的激增,越来越多的企业意识到数据的价值,开始重视数据分析和挖掘。根据市场研究,数据科学家、数据分析师和数据工程师等职位的需求在未来几年将持续增长。根据一些行业报告,数据科学家被认为是“性价比最高的职业”之一,年薪水平也相对较高。
除了薪资待遇外,数据挖掘领域的职业发展路径也相对清晰。初级职位如数据分析师可以通过积累经验和技能,晋升为高级数据分析师或数据科学家。进一步发展后,数据科学家还可以转向数据架构师或首席数据官等高级管理职位。通过不断学习和进修,专业人员可以在技术、商业和管理等多个领域实现个人价值的提升。
此外,随着人工智能和机器学习的不断发展,数据挖掘的技术栈也在不断演变。求职者如果能够掌握最新的工具和技术,如深度学习框架、云计算平台等,能够进一步提升自己的竞争力。因此,持续学习和适应新技术是数据挖掘专业人员职业发展的关键。
进入数据挖掘行业需要哪些技能?
进入数据挖掘行业,需要掌握多种技能,这些技能可以大致分为技术技能和软技能。
在技术技能方面,以下几项尤为重要:
-
统计学与数学基础:数据挖掘的核心是对数据进行分析和建模,因此扎实的统计学和数学基础是必不可少的。求职者需要理解各种统计方法、概率论以及数据分布等概念。
-
编程能力:掌握至少一种编程语言,如Python或R,可以帮助求职者进行数据处理和分析。Python在数据科学领域应用广泛,拥有丰富的库(如Pandas、NumPy、Scikit-learn等)来支持数据挖掘任务。
-
数据库管理:熟悉SQL语言,能够进行数据查询和管理是进入数据挖掘行业的基本要求。数据通常存储在关系型数据库中,SQL的运用使得数据提取与操作变得高效。
-
机器学习知识:了解常见的机器学习算法及其应用,如回归分析、分类、聚类和降维等,是数据挖掘工作的重要组成部分。能够运用这些算法解决实际问题将极大提高求职者的竞争力。
-
数据可视化工具:能够使用数据可视化工具(如Tableau、Power BI等)将数据分析结果以直观的方式呈现,是与非技术团队沟通的重要技能。
在软技能方面,以下几项同样重要:
-
沟通能力:数据分析师需要与多方沟通,将复杂的技术概念转化为易于理解的商业语言,以便决策者能够做出明智的选择。
-
批判性思维:面对复杂的数据集,能够进行独立思考和批判性分析,挖掘出数据背后的故事,提出合理的建议,是数据挖掘人员必备的素质。
-
团队合作精神:数据挖掘往往是一个团队协作的过程,能够与团队中的其他成员有效合作,共同解决问题,将会是职业成功的关键因素。
通过不断提升这些技能,求职者能够在数据挖掘行业中取得更好的发展机会,并为企业创造更大的价值。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



